✝️ “Why, God?” — Trusting Him When You Don’t Understand | Mark 15:34

“My God, my God, why hast thou forsaken me?” — Mark 15:34

There are moments in life when the weight of pain, confusion, or silence causes us to cry out, “Why, God?”

If we are honest, we have all been there.

Even Jesus, in His humanity, voiced that cry from the cross. That alone should remind us: it is not wrong to ask God why.

But where we must be careful is not in the question—but in the condition of our heart when we ask it.

Do we ask in humility… or accusation?
In faith… or frustration?
With reverence… or resistance?

God is not offended by sincere questions, but He is concerned with our posture. A heart that still trusts Him—even when it doesn’t understand Him—is a heart that pleases Him.

There will be times when God answers.
And there will be times when He is silent.

Not because He doesn’t care… but because He sees what we cannot see. His wisdom is higher, His timing is perfect, and His purposes are eternal.

Faith is not blind—it is confident trust in a God who knows best.

Life becomes much lighter when we stop demanding explanations and start resting in His sovereignty. Like a child who may not understand the parent’s decisions—but trusts their love—we are called to trust God the same way.

✨ Today’s Reminder:
You may not understand what God is doing… but you can trust who He is.

πŸ“Œ Question of the Week — Why Does God Allow Evil?

From: Sherry, 17 — Sandpoint, Idaho

“Hi, Pastor James… Why does God allow evil? If He could stop it, why doesn’t He?”

Sherry, thank you for asking what so many feel—but few say out loud.

God did not create us as robots. He created us with the ability to choose. And with that freedom comes both the possibility of love… and the reality of evil.

Love that is forced is not love at all.
Obedience without choice is not righteousness—it’s programming.

From the very beginning, humanity was given a choice: God’s way or our own. Sadly, many choose paths that lead to brokenness, injustice, and pain. What we see in the world today is not a failure of God—but the result of humanity turning away from Him.

But here is the hope we must hold onto:

God sees. God knows. And God will act.

There is coming a day when evil, suffering, and death will be completely removed. Justice will prevail. Healing will come. And what is broken will be made whole.

Until then, we live in the tension of a fallen world—but with a risen Savior.

So perhaps the deeper question is not just:
“Why does God allow evil?”

But rather:
“What will I do in response to it?”

Will I become bitter… or better?
Will I contribute to the darkness… or carry His light?

Because every act of kindness, truth, faith, and love pushes back against the darkness.

Sherry—and everyone reading this—you matter. Your choices matter. And your light can shine brighter than you realize.

🌿 The Choices We Make — A Daily Turning Point 🌿

πŸ“– “He did evil in the sight of the Lord…” — 1 Kings 22:52

In Scripture, Ahaziah chose to follow the broken path of his parents instead of turning toward God. He repeated what he saw—continuing cycles of disobedience that led others further from truth.

And that’s the sobering reality:
What we choose doesn’t just shape us—it shapes those around us.

Ahaziah had a chance to choose differently… but he didn’t.

And today, we are faced with that same decision.

We may have inherited patterns…
Habits… attitudes… ways of thinking that don’t align with God’s Word.
But inheritance is not destiny.

You are not bound to repeat what was handed down.
You are called to rise above it.

Today is your opportunity to break the cycle.
To choose obedience over convenience.
Truth over tradition.
God’s way over the world’s way.

Because grace doesn’t just forgive—it empowers.
It gives you the strength to walk differently, live differently, and lead others differently.

Ask yourself:
What patterns in my life need to change?

And then take that first step—today.
